Aldaview Services Healthcare 10 $1M Canada LGI Healthcare Solutions LGI Payroll (Espresso) Payroll 2025 n/a In 2025, Aldaview Services implemented LGI Payroll (Espresso) alongside LGI Workforce Pro to streamline scheduling, payroll, and employee management across its New Hamburg and Stratford campuses. The deployment targeted HR and payroll processes in Ontario, Canada, centralizing payroll-ready data and scheduling to reduce administrative overhead and to support organizational growth and a major redevelopment project. The implementation emphasized Payroll processing accuracy and roster-centric scheduling to consolidate time and attendance and employee records. Configuration prioritized employee management, shift scheduling, time capture, and payroll-ready data consolidation, with LGI Payroll (Espresso) serving as the core Payroll processing engine. Operational scope covered HR and payroll teams at both campuses, aligning roster management with pay cycle feeds and administrative workflows to minimize manual reconciliation. Governance changes focused on centralizing payroll data flows and standardizing scheduling and approval workflows to support consistent payroll submissions and tighter administrative control.
Fred Douglas Heritage House Healthcare 15 $2M Canada LGI Healthcare Solutions LGI Payroll (Espresso) Payroll 2024 n/a In 2024 Fred Douglas Heritage House implemented LGI Payroll (Espresso) as part of an LGI Workforce Pro deployment to address core Payroll requirements and unify HR, payroll, and scheduling across its operations. The initiative targeted Payroll as the primary Apps Category and was positioned to consolidate payroll processing, time capture, and shift management for the organization. The deployment of LGI Payroll (Espresso) included integrated time and attendance capture, scheduling capabilities, payroll-ready data export, and consolidated reporting and compliance workflows. Configuration focused on aligning time collection to payroll rules, standardizing shift definitions, and producing payroll-ready data files to shorten handoffs between scheduling and pay processing. Operational scope covered seven Winnipeg long-term care and housing sites, bringing HR, payroll, and scheduling functions into a single operational footprint. The implementation delivered integrated time and attendance and payroll-ready data to reduce administrative burden and address pay discrepancies, while improving reporting and compliance visibility across sites. Governance and rollout emphasized centralized scheduling controls and standardized payroll data flows, enabling consistent shift management and compliance procedures across the seven sites. The engagement formalized data handoffs between time capture and payroll processing, reducing manual reconciliation points and supporting ongoing operational oversight.
St. JosephS At Fleming Healthcare 20 $2M Canada LGI Healthcare Solutions LGI Payroll (Espresso) Payroll 2026 n/a In 2026, St. JosephS At Fleming implemented LGI Payroll (Espresso) alongside LGI Workforce Pro to modernize workforce operations at its Peterborough long-term care home. The initial deployment concentrated on LGI Workforce Pro modules for Scheduling and Time & Attendance, producing payroll-ready data intended for downstream payroll processing. LGI Payroll (Espresso) was configured to consume time and attendance records and schedule data from the Workforce Pro instance, establishing integrated HR and payroll capabilities consistent with the Payroll category. Functional capabilities implemented include schedule management, time capture and payroll processing workflows, with configuration focused on pay element mapping and payroll-ready reporting for a Canadian long-term care environment. Operational scope covered the single Peterborough site and its workforce operations, aligning scheduling, timekeeping and payroll functions within the LGI application suite to reduce manual scheduling overhead. The implementation centralized HR and payroll data flows at site level, enabling routine payroll preparation from a single system of record. Governance and rollout targeted process simplification for staffing and payroll administrators, with configuration and workflow changes aimed at reducing labour-intensive manual scheduling processes. The approach prioritized a compact, site-level operational model appropriate to a 20-employee long-term care home, leveraging LGI Workforce Pro outputs to drive LGI Payroll (Espresso) runs.
